Organized under the patronage of regional health authorities, the Dubai International Pharmaceuticals and Technologies Conference and Exhibition (DUPHAT) is the premier annual event for the pharmaceutical and biotechnology sectors across the Middle East and Africa (MENA) region. Spanning over three decades, DUPHAT unites more than 31,000 healthcare professionals, health ministers, regulatory officials, biopharmaceutical executives, and academic researchers from over 100 countries. As a central platform for scientific exchange, regulatory alignment, and commercial partnership, the event features a multitrack scientific conference and exhibition dedicated to advanced drug development, translational innovation, and global regulatory science.
The NurOwn® technology platform (autologous MSC-NTF cells) represents a promising investigational therapeutic approach to targeting disease pathways important in neurodegenerative disorders. MSC-NTF cells are produced from autologous m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) derived from bone marrow that have been expanded and differentiated ex vivo. MSCs are converted into MSC-NTF cells by growing them under patented conditions that induce the cells to secrete high levels of neurotrophic factors (NTFs). Autologous MSC-NTF cells are designed to effectively deliver multiple NTFs and immunomodulatory cytokines directly to the site of damage to elicit a desired biological effect and ultimately slow or stabilize disease progression.
About BrainStorm Cell Therapeutics Inc.
BrainStorm Cell Therapeutics Inc. (OTCQB: BCLI) is a leading developer of autologous adult stem cell therapies for debilitating neurodegenerative diseases. The Company's proprietary NurOwn® platform uses autologous mesenchymal stem cells (MSCs) to produce cells that secrete neurotrophic factors (MSC-NTF cells), designed to deliver targeted biological signals that modulate neuroinflammation and promote neuroprotection.
NurOwn® is BrainStorm's lead investigational therapy for am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S) and has received Orphan Drug designation from both the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and the European Medicines Agency (EMA). A Phase 3 trial in ALS (NCT03280056) has been completed, and a second Phase 3b trial is set to launch under a Special Protocol Assessment (SPA) agreement with the FDA. The NurOwn clinical program has generated valuable insights into ALS disease biology, including pharmacogenomic response associated with the UNC13A genotype, biomarker data collected at seven longitudinal time points, and a comprehensive analysis of the "Floor Effect," a critical challenge in measuring clinical outcomes in advanced ALS. BrainStorm has published its findings in multiple peer reviewed journals. In addition to ALS, BrainStorm has completed a Phase 2 open label multicenter trial (NCT03799718) of MSC-NTF cells in progressive multiple sclerosis (MS), supported by a grant from the National MS Society. BrainStorm is also advancing a proprietary, allogeneic platform based on exosomes designed to deliver therapeutic proteins and nucleic acids. The Company recently received a Notice of Allowance from the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office for a foundational patent covering its exosome technology, further strengthening BrainStorm's growing IP portfolio in this emerging area of regenerative medicine.
